怎样判断一个目录是否存在?

解决方案 »

  1.   

    if DirectoryExists('c:\test') then
      ...
      

  2.   

    ExistDirectory
    或者
    DirectoryExist
    (borland公司打击盗版,我机器上不能装,只能靠记性)
      

  3.   

    if DirectoryExists('c:\test') then
        showmessage('existed')
     else
        showmessage('not existed');
      

  4.   

    DirectoryExists 函数就可了。很简单的
      

  5.   

    uses FileCtrl;procedure TForm1.Button1Click(Sender: TObject);
    begin
      ifnot DirectoryExists('c:\temp') then
        ifnot CreateDir('C:\temp') then
        raise Exception.Create('Cannot create c:\temp');
    end;